Area measurement is currently only available in Plan Mode. To start, open the Measurement Panel.

  1. Select the Area option.
  2. Click to define the first point of area you want to measure.
  3. Add additional points by clicking around the area you wish to measure.
  4. Complete the measurement by clicking back on the first point (this point will highlight red).
  5. The area measurement is shown in the middle of the selected area.
  6. Update the name and description (optional).
  7. Choose a tag to link the point to (optional).
  8. Click 'Save'.

Editing Area Measurements

You can easily adjust the defined area of a measurement to refine your work. Here’s how:

Add a New Point

  • Hover between two corners of the area.
  • A temporary intermediate point will appear.
  • Click and drag this point to a new location.
  • The new point will be added, and the area measurement will update in real time.

Remove a Point

  • Simply right-click on any point to remove it.
